12、management ofpatients with and at risk for AKI,2012版KDIGO-AKI診療指南,補(bǔ)液治療,In the absence of hemorrhagic shock, we suggest using isotonic crystalloids rather than colloids (albumin orstarches) as initial management for expansion ofintravascular volume in patients at risk for AKI or with AKI. (2B) We rec

13、ommend the use of vasopressors in conjunction with fluids in patients with vasomotor shock with, or at risk for AKI. ( 1C) We suggest using protocol-based management of hemodynamic and oxygenation parameters to prevent development or worsening of AKI in high-risk patients in the perioperative settin

23、bility that ANP might be effective if it isgiven at a lower dose (0.010.05 mg/kg/min) in patients prophylactically or with early AKI, and during a longer period than in previous large studie;,2012版KDIGO-AKI診療指南,Glycemic control and nutritional support,In critically ill patients, we suggest insulin t

24、herapy targeting plasma glucose 110149 mg/dl(6.18.3 mmol/l). ( 2C) We suggest achieving a total energy intake of 2030 kcal/kg/d in patients with any stage of AKI. (2C) We suggest to avoid restriction of protein intake with the aim of preventing or delaying initiation of RRT. ( 2D) We suggest adminis

25、tering 0.81.0 g/kg/d of protein in non catabolic AKI patients without need fordialysis ( 2D), 1.01.5 g/kg/d in patients with AKI on RRT (2D), and up to a maximum of 1.7 g/kg/d in patients on continuous renal replacement therapy (CRRT) and in hypercatabolic patients. ( 2D) We suggest providing nutrit

26、ion preferentially via the enteral route in patients with AKI. (2C),2012版KDIGO-AKI診療指南,Growth factor intervention,We recommend not using recombinant human (rh)IGF-1 to prevent or treat AKI. (1B),human IGF-1:重組人胰島素樣生長因子1,2012版KDIGO-AKI診療指南,Prevention of aminoglycoside- andamphotericin-related AKI,We

27、suggest not using aminoglycosides for the treat-ment of infections unless no suitable, less nephro-toxic, therapeutic alternatives are available. (2A) We suggest that, in patients with normal kidney function in steady state, aminoglycosides are administered as a single dose daily rather thanmultiple

28、-dose daily treatment regimens. (2B) We recommend monitoring aminoglycoside drug levels when treatment with multiple daily dosing is used for more than 24 hours. (1A) We suggest monitoring aminoglycoside drug levels when treatment with single-daily dosing is used for more than 48 hours. (2C) We sugg

29、est using topical or local applications of aminoglycosides (e.g., respiratory aerosols, instilled antibiotic beads), rather than i.v. application, when feasible and suitable. ( 2B),2012版KDIGO-AKI診療指南,Prevention of aminoglycoside- andamphotericin-related AKI,We suggest using lipid formulations of amp

30、ho-tericin B rather than conventional formulations of amphotericin B. (2A) In the treatment of systemic mycoses or parasitic infections, we recommend using azole antifungal agents and/or the echinocandins rather than conventional amphotericin B, if equal therapeutic efficacy can be assumed.(1A),2012
